A 6 meter sycamore pond yacht

A large decorative pond yacht

Last sailed in 2001.

Circa 1940. 'Ariane'

With single mast and twin sail, planked deck and coopered hull.

Now fitted with electronic gearing, with the original braine gearing retained.

82 inches high, 52" long, 10.25" beam.

on 8" high stand with cupboard.

£1500

Ref. 3248

This model of a six meter racing yacht originally named 'Catherine' and now named 'Ariane' was built by Mr. Andrew Arthur, a Shetlander living in Edinburgh and a member of the Inverleith Model Boat Club. She was registered in 1947 by the Scottish Model Yacht Registry as No. 6M/506.

Mr. Arthur died in 1955 and the model was acquired by A.W. Kirkland in 1972, who reconditioned her and raced her again. Mr. Kirkland converted her to radio control in 2001 and gave her a new set of sails

Antique Skeleton Clock, Scott Memorial, Edinburgh

Antique Skeleton Clock, Scott Memorial, Edinburgh.

Circa 1860. Evans, Handsworth. London

William Frederick Evans of Handsworth (Birmingham)

8-Day timepiece movement with Sir Walter Scott and his dog in the centre.

Anchor escapement with original cylander bob "Evans" pendulum

Based on the Scott Memorial in Princess St, Edinburgh, Scotland.

Standing on it's original marble base and covered by a re-placement, antique glass dome.

In 1850 Evans produced his famous skeleton clock which was based on the Scott Memorial. This was shown at the great exhibition 1851 The clock proved to be extremely popular and he started to produce them in limited numbers.

22 inches high 10 wide 9 deep
